Description

The Widget Options - Extended pl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Sensitive Information Exposure in all versions up to 5.1.3 (exclusive) for Widget Options - Extended and all versions up to, and including, 4.0.1 for Widget Options. This makes it possible for unauthenticated attackers to extract sensitive data including private/draft posts and user meta. CVE-2024-35690 was also assigned to this issue (specifically for the free version)
